The 1982 Porsche 928 "Jet-Car" is a highly unique, custom-engineered grand tourer that swaps its factory V8 engine for a Boeing T50 turboshaft helicopter engine. Originally designed to power the 1960s-era Gyrodyne QH-50 drone to hunt submarines, this compact turbine engine surprisingly fits directly into the Porsche's front engine bay.Key Specifications & Performance- Engine: Boeing T50-BO-10 / T50 Turboshaft Jet Engine- Horsepower: Rated between 300 to 365 hp (depending on the installation tune- Torque: An immense 700+ lb-ft of torque, giving it massive low-end pulling power.- Top Speed: Approximately 160 mph.- Weight: The T50 turbine actually weighs less than the original Porsche aluminum V8.- Fuel Type: It can run flexibly on diesel, jet fuel, or standard aviation fuel.Engineering and Quirks- Daily Drivability: Despite the extreme modification, the car is fully functional and was once heavily daily-driven.- Retained Comforts: The builder managed to keep the factory air conditioning fully functional.- Drivetrain: Power is routed from the high-RPM turbine through a custom reduction gearbox down to the car's automatic transmission.- Fuel Economy: It yields anywhere from 17 to 20 mpg under normal driving conditions.- Sound Experience: Rather than a traditional exhaust note, the car emits an unmistakable, high-pitched jet turbine whine when accelerating.Video of the car running and driving:
